Room for improvement I was looking for an exciting tycoon game in fitness and I found this one. I'd have to say I was a bit disapointed in the game. The graphics are not that good. And you can't control any of the people or situations. The only thing you can do is buy a few things to open your gym and wait for participants to enter. And you can read their comments. But you cannot interact with them or anything else. It is also very difficult to upgrade your gym with the little bit of money you get in the beginning. Another thing I disliked was you cannot rotate objects to place in the gym or design it much. Anyway, at least the price was reasonable. After playing it, I could see why the price was so low. I do not recommend you buy this game, even if it only cost a dollar! This is the kind of game you would expect to see on a free online game site.

Too short
Probably one of the worst tycoon games I've played. First of all it is way too short. There are only 6 "scenarios" in the game. You can't really do much with the characters. It does tell you what they are thinking and their stats, but you can't place them anywhere, send them anywhere etc. The staff quits most of the time, and don't really do anything. The characters also rarely "work out", they just walk around. Sometimes the players will stay stuck on the corner or against the wall. The amount of money you are given is nowhere near enough. You run out of it quickly and it takes an enormous amount of time to build it up.
